Like many celebrities, First Yaya star Gabby Concepcion has found respite from the stressful city life by living in his beach house in Lobo, Batangas.

In his recent Mars Pa More guest appearance, Gabby gave a glimpse of his simple, laid-back life there through videos that he shot exclusively for the program.

The Kapuso star revealed that he's now staying in his beach house most of the time.

And while rest and relaxation are probably the top things one would like to do when at the beach, during a regular day there, Gabby is actually busy doing some clean-up efforts and salvaging wood.

Apparently, Gabby is not only a plantito, but he's also an environmentalist who religiously gathers plastic waste.

“Ito naman 'yung beach clean-up sa harap ko kasi ang daming plastic. 'Di bale na 'tong mga niyog at kahoy at nagagamit namin 'yan sa pagluluto. Pero itong plastic kailangan madala sa center.

He admits that the plastic pollution is so bad that he has made it a habit to gather plastic waste whenever he can.

“Ang dami niyan. Ang dami niyan sa harap. In fact, may mga lugar na ganyan pa rin ang itsura and it takes time. Ilalagay mo sa sako para mailabas mo.

“'Pag nandiyan ako at nakakita ako ng maski anong tsinelas, takip ng bote, o bote kung minsan na lumulutang, dampot agad kasi kakalat lang eh.”

Aside from beach clean-up efforts, Gabby is also into upcycling wood.

“Ito 'yung magagandang kahoy na dinidisplay ko lang dahil baka magamit.”

Plus, he also collects the not-so-beautiful pieces of wood, so they could be used as firewood for cooking.

In the exclusive video, Gabby can also be seen gathering malunggay leaves and sanding a wooden table using an angle grinder.
